Transaction 04fb51b73dfb633c1f9de66ec6fb2a837f85524594b19948fec3c1bb94c072bb

1 Input
2 Outputs
  • 04fb51b73dfb633c1f9de66ec6fb2a837f85524594b19948fec3c1bb94c072bb:0
  • value  50000000
    address  3Kf2XuDRcZF9W4MhpL87fxUpZPhBv6kpVX
  • 04fb51b73dfb633c1f9de66ec6fb2a837f85524594b19948fec3c1bb94c072bb:1
  • value  296991150
    address  3KzBgbJkpSPo5iTTKrtZPHxdQqQskfJ2JL